Block 678,606
Block Hash
09ff81ae080474ef5c5c9920a4a4f8646b7c6d4a6af41fead3fa75391ad5fea2
Previous Block Hash
f8a4906350c43def6a87a441b3dbefe531324382f4abcb96f3b9e34d5f9bf47b
Mined
Transactions
4
Difficulty
42.60 M
Size
11,762 bytes
Transactions (4)
1 input, 1 output
10,000.116456
PEPE
12 inputs, 3 outputs
374,999.980924
PEPE
63 inputs, 1 output
40,138.85651667
PEPE
2 inputs, 2 outputs
9,050.32637498
PEPE